2025 Radio Mercury Awards

Zimmer Communications is celebrating an extraordinary achievement—our Creative Services team, led by Josh Ryan and Joey Lose, has secured 10 nominations at the 2025 Radio Mercury Awards! This recognition places us among the industry's elite, alongside national brands like Geico, Dos Equis, and Budweiser. The Radio Mercury Awards honor the best in radio and audio advertising, and being finalists in 10 categories is a testament to our team's creativity, passion, and dedication to storytelling.

The nominated work includes standout campaigns like Steve's Pest Control's “Ants and Termites Battle Rap” and “Dr. Bill,” Ultimate Steel's “Directions - They're All the Same,” and MO Heart Center's “Christmas” spot for good. These nominations highlight our ability to craft compelling, innovative audio narratives that resonate with audiences. This milestone reflects not only the talent of our Creative Services team but also the collaborative spirit that drives our entire organization.

Radio Mercury Award 2025

AND...Josh Ryan WON! 

Winners were announced on June 5 at SONY Hall in New York City...and Josh Ryan was awarded a 2025 Radio Mercury Award for Steve's Pest Control "Ants and Termites Battle Rap." This recognition is literally the "Grammy of the broadcast industry" and celebrates the nation's absolute best in broadcast.

National Association of Broadcasters' Crystal Award nominations

This year, our commitment to community and service was recognized on a national stage, with Y107 and  Clear 99 both named finalists for the prestigious 2026 NAB Crystal Radio Awards. The Crystals honor stations that go above and beyond in serving their communities through year-round initiatives, fundraising efforts, disaster response, and meaningful civic engagement. Being selected as two of only 50 finalists nationwide is a powerful affirmation of the heart, consistency, and collaboration that define our teams. These submissions represented company-wide contributions spanning multiple departments, showcasing how every member of our organization plays a role in making our communities stronger. Missouri Photojournalism Hall of Fame Inductee

Zimmer Communications is overjoyed to celebrate a monumental achievement; our very own LG Patterson was inducted into the Missouri Photojournalism Hall of Fame this November! This prestigious honor recognizes LG’s decades of dedication to capturing the essence of Missouri through his lens. His work has not only told powerful stories but has also left an indelible mark on the art of photojournalism.

LG

LG’s talent, creativity, and passion for visual storytelling have been a cornerstone of our team’s success. From iconic images that define moments to the everyday beauty of life in Missouri, his photography has inspired countless people and elevated the standard of excellence in our industry. LG discovered his passion for photography at 6 years old and hasn’t put down his camera since. Known for capturing the spirit of a story, he’s shot some of Missouri’s and the nation’s biggest news, music, and sporting events for nearly 50 years. True North

This annual effort of 96.7FM KCMQ rallied listeners and partners to support True North, a long-standing organization providing safety and advocacy for survivors of domestic and sexual violence. What began decades ago as a volunteer initiative continues today with powerful impact, and our stations were honored to help amplify their mission. KCMQ raised a record $9,353.66 during their Request-a-Thon on October 2. KCMQ opened up their playlist for the day and, for a donation of $25, a listener could request any song, and KCMQ would play it for them. Needless to say, it was a wild day! KCMQ played nearly 15 hours of requests and had a lot of fun raising money for a worthy cause.

Honor Flight of the Ozarks

The Ozarks showed up in a powerful way this year, raising $32,296 to support Honor Flight of the Ozarks. This organization provides veterans with a deeply meaningful trip to Washington, D.C., offering many a transformative opportunity to reflect, heal, and honor their service. Throughout the radiothon, 101.3 Real Country, 98.7FM The Dove, ESPN The Jock, and KWTO News/Talk shared veteran stories, interviews, and firsthand experiences, all to rally the community in helping continue these life-changing missions. It was an extraordinary day of generosity, gratitude, and support for our heroes.

Heartbeat Heroes

Our Springfield stations teamed up throughout July for the Heartbeat Heroes campaign, encouraging listeners to donate blood through the Community Blood Center of the Ozarks, the region’s sole provider for more than 40 healthcare facilities. With lifesaving donations, summer incentives, and strong community turnout, the campaign helped ensure a steady blood supply during one of the most challenging months of the year.
